Supabase ETL

<img width="1200" height="800" alt="etl" src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/a17b80a0-335a-4b18-bc72-2ba4a8493024" /> A change-data-capture pipeline that continuously replicates data from Supabase Postgres to external destinations, starting with Iceberg. Available in private alpha now.

Analytics Buckets

<img width="1200" height="800" alt="analyticsbuckets" src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/13f0defe-1dbc-4af0-80aa-4fff91b3d910" /> Specialized storage buckets built on Apache Iceberg and AWS S3 Tables that provide columnar storage for analytical workloads while maintaining compatibility with the Postgres interface. Available in public alpha now.

Vector Buckets

<img width="1200" height="800" alt="vector" src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/30c0bbf4-703a-4f74-9845-de077ea63cee" /> Vector Buckets are a specialized bucket type built on Amazon S3 Vectors. They are cold storage for your embeddings, with a query engine attached. Available in public alpha now.

New Auth Templates

<img width="1200" height="630" alt="auth-templates" src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/77a149c0-b826-4cdd-aa04-219834a3d903" /> We now include more email templates to handle security-sensitive changes to you app, including password changed, email changed, phone number changed, identity linked or unlinked, multi-factor authentication enrolled or unenrolled, and more.

Sign in with [Your App]

<img width="2400" height="1600" alt="signinwithyourapp" src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/6bbac187-90e8-4487-bf71-a61664f9d91e" /> You can now turn your project into a full-fledged identity provider. You’ve heard about “Sign in With Google,” now you can build “Sign in With [Your App].” The immediate catalyst for this is that soon you can build MCP servers that use Supabase Auth in your app to authenticate the user.

Supabase in the AWS Marketplace

<img width="1200" height="800" alt="awsmarketplace" src="https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/c1484935-56b3-42f4-820a-dbad513f85a1" /> You can now purchase Supabase through the AWS Marketplace, which means that if your company has an AWS spend-commit you can use it to purchase Supabase.

Quick Product Announcements

  • We’ve added asynchronous streaming to Postgres Foreign Data Wrappers. [Blog Post]
  • We now support deploying legacy NodeJS applications as Edge Functions.
  • You can now download Edge Functions from the Supabase CLI without Docker.
  • You can now bulk paste and edit individual secrets for Edge Functions.
